About this therapy

Panchakarma Virechana is a cleansing procedure in Ayurveda, a traditional system of medicine originating from India. *Panchakarma* translates to *five actions* and refers to a set of therapeutic measures aimed at purifying the body of toxins and restoring its balance. *Virechana* specifically denotes the purification process through therapeutic purgation or controlled laxatives.


During Panchakarma Virechana, the individual undergoes a series of preparatory procedures to loosen toxins (ama) from the tissues and channels of the body. This is followed by the administration of herbal preparations or medicines that induce purgation. The goal is to eliminate accumulated toxins from the gastrointestinal tract and to balance the doshas (bioenergies) within the body, particularly Pitta dosha, which is associated with digestion and metabolism.


Panchakarma Virechana is often recommended for individuals with conditions related to excessive Pitta dosha imbalance, such as skin disorders, liver conditions, gastrointestinal issues, and certain metabolic disorders. It's typically performed under the guidance of experienced Ayurvedic practitioners and may be part of a comprehensive Panchakarma treatment regimen.


How is it done?

Consultation and Assessment: Once you book this therapy, our qualified Ayurvedic Practitioner will consult the individual and asses your health condition, medical history, doshic constitution, and any specific health concerns and accordingly decide the medicine kit for you.

Preparatory Phase (Purvakarma): This usually starts with a few days of oleation (sneha) therapy, during which the individual consumes medicated ghee or oil to lubricate the digestive tract and soften accumulated toxins.

Purgation Phase (Pradhanakarma): Once the preparatory phase is completed, the individual undergoes the purgation phase, during which herbal formulations or substances are administered to induce therapeutic purgation. These formulations may include Triphala, Trivrit, Senna, or other herbs selected based on the individual's needs.

Observation and Monitoring: During the purgation phase, the individual is closely monitored by the Ayurvedic practitioner or trained staff. Vital signs, symptoms, and the quality of purgation are observed to assess the effectiveness of the treatment.

Rejuvenation Phase (Paschatkarma): Following Virechana, the body undergoes a rejuvenation phase to restore balance and promote overall health and well-being. This phase may involve Rasayana (rejuvenative) therapies, dietary modifications, and lifestyle practices to maintain the benefits of the treatment.

Benefits
  1. Virechana helps eliminate accumulated toxins (ama) from the body, particularly from the gastrointestinal tract. This detoxification process can rejuvenate the body and promote overall health.
  2. Ayurveda believes that health is maintained when the three doshas (Vata, Pitta, and Kapha) are in balance. Virechana specifically targets Pitta dosha, helping to restore its equilibrium and thereby improving overall doshic balance.
  3. By clearing the digestive tract of toxins and excess Pitta, Virechana can enhance digestion and metabolism. This may alleviate digestive issues such as indigestion, bloating, and constipation.
  4. Since Pitta dosha governs metabolism and is associated with skin health in Ayurveda, balancing Pitta through Virechana can lead to clearer, healthier skin by reducing conditions like acne, rashes, and inflammation.
  5. Virechana helps support liver function by expelling toxins that may have accumulated in the liver. This can improve liver health and function, leading to better detoxification and metabolic processes in the body.
  6. Virechana may assist in weight management by eliminating excess Pitta and toxins, which can contribute to metabolic imbalances and weight gain.
  7. As toxins are cleared from the body and Pitta dosha is balanced, individuals may experience improved mental clarity, focus, and emotional balance.
  8. A cleaner, balanced system is better equipped to defend against illnesses and infections. By purifying the body and restoring balance, Virechana may enhance the immune system's functioning.
Contraindications Pregnancy and Lactation: Pregnant and lactating women should generally avoid Virechana, as it may be too strong and disruptive for both the mother and the baby. Children and Elderly: Virechana may not be appropriate for children and elderly individuals, as their bodies may not tolerate the purgative effects well. Severe Illness: Those suffering from severe illnesses, especially acute conditions, may not be suitable candidates for Virechana. It's important to stabilize the condition and consult with a healthcare professional before considering any detoxification therapy.

During Panchakarma Virechana Treatment, following the right diet and lifestyle is essential for safe and effective detox. A light, easily digestible diet such as rice gruel, khichdi, warm soups, and herbal teas helps prepare the body for Ayurvedic Detoxification Treatment. Heavy, oily, spicy, and processed foods should be strictly avoided to prevent toxin build-up. Gentle yoga, meditation, and adequate rest further support the Virechana Therapy for Body Detox.
